Fire Destroys Major Portion of Arnold Schönberg's Archive

A fire in Los Angeles destroyed a significant portion of composer Arnold Schönberg's archive, housed at Belmont Music Publishers, including manuscripts and scores, impacting the preservation of his musical legacy.

Los Angeles Wildfires: 12,500 Hectares Burned, 24 Dead

Devastating wildfires in Los Angeles have burned 12,500 hectares, killed at least 24 people, destroyed over 10,000 buildings, and caused widespread evacuations due to a combination of hydroclimatic shock, strong Santa Ana winds, challenging terrain, and the effects of climate change.

Newsom Suspends Regulations, Unveils California Marshall Plan for LA Wildfire Recovery

California Governor Gavin Newsom announced emergency measures to expedite rebuilding efforts after the Los Angeles wildfires, costing an estimated \$135-150 billion over 10 years, including suspending environmental regulations and proposing a California Marshall Plan for comprehensive reconstruction...
